II. 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
This position has primary responsibility for investigation, review, and completion of all Quality Engineering complaint issue analysis tasks utilizing various quality system inputs.
• Review individual complaints and associated service data to determine risk level and complete investigation into the “as “determined” problem code and cause codes for each complaint.
• Analyze data from various quality inputs (including but not limited to: Field Corrective Action (FCA), Complaints, FDA Medical Device Reports (MDR), etc.) to determining trends and systemic issues. Prepare and issue reports based on information analysis.
• Review existing investigation reports and identify gaps for GMP compliance. Develop strategies and plans to close the gaps in an efficient and technical manner.
• Develop and communicate expectations for quality performance, continuous improvement and process controls for marketed products.
• Monitor and drive corrective action and continuous improvement activities that directly impact performance measures by performing primary investigations, conducting data analysis, and implementing corrective actions.
• Conduct or lead corrective and preventive actions in manufacturing using formal problem-solving tools and documentation.
• Support CAPA and maintenance activities for existing product lines.
• Recommend and/or support projects for improvements to the quality system as approved by management.
